Does anyone know if there's any way to change the solution to a choice that aren't in the settings?


Just update your shortcut and add the follow RESOLUTION line:

Code: Select all

"C:Program FilesEA SPORTSFIFA 06fifa06.exe" RESOLUTION=1440x900x32


From the looks of it, it is Anemorphic. But I didn't take any screen shots but it does work. While you in the menus though, it will be either 800x600 or 1024x768 until your actually in a match/tourny

um... can you post a step-by-step on how to update the shortcut, please? i don't really know where exactly i should enter that new resolution.

thanks


Right-click on your FIFA desktop shortcut.
Select "Properties"
Under "Target:" you'll see the path to fifa.exe. It'll be something like "C:Program FilesEA SPORTSFIFA 06fifa06.exe". Just modify it to something like in CrackerJackMack's quote. Make sure you add the RESOLUTION bit after the quotes, and leave a space.
